About BMW X4 Tires
The BMW X4 is a high-end SUV with the lines of a coupe. Its attractive appearance is not the only thing that makes it so popular. Drivers do appreciate its sport coupe driving performance and crossover capabilities. However, more driving means more tire wear, which will lead to the eventual hunt for replacement tires. Fortunately, there are many different components on the market offered by many companies like Toyo, Pirelli, Falken, and others. All parts are professionally created by automotive engineers to aid you with your SUV’s traction, in order to make certain that it’ll make its way through sleet, snow, and so on.
Aftermarket tires are available in a variety of designs and types in order to suit various driving needs and requirements. Those designed for all-terrain performance feature larger and deeper grooves compared to conventional units, which ensures additional traction on the road. They also have lots of specially-designed sipes which reduce the chance of your SUV hydroplaning. There are also many other types of BMW X4 tires available, all of which are made to last for thousands of miles, helping you and your friends to get to your point of destination.
